MICHAEL WALFORD, PUBLIC WORKS DIRECTOR DATE: DECEMBER 19, 1995 SUBJECT: RATIFY CLOSURE OF WATERFRONT ROAD EAST OF SOLANO WAY ON DECEMBER 12, 1995 SPECIFIC REQUEST(S)OR RECOMMENDATION(S)&BACKGROUND AND JUSTIFICATION I. Recommended Action: RATIFY the decision of the Public Works Director to close Waterfront Road east of Solano Way on December 12, 1995. The closure will continue until Pacific Gas and Electric Company is able to repair the downed power poles. II. Financial Impact: None III. Reasons for Recommendations and Background: During the storm on December 12, 1995 numerous power poles were knocked down along Waterfront Road east of Solano Way. This portion of Waterfront Road quite often has standing water on the road due to its proximity to the Carquinez Strait. The live power lines, when in contact with standing water, create a dangerous condition to persons using this road. Since this portion of Waterfront Road only provides access to the Concord Naval Weapons Station, the Public Works Director concurred with the request from Pacific Gas and Electric Company to close the road until repairs can be made to the power poles. It is estimated that the closure will last for one to two weeks. Pacific Gas and Electric Company will be responsible for notifying all emergency services regarding this closure. IV.
